Nitrofurantoin
โ ๏ธ Nitrofurantoin can rarely cause a lupus-like syndrome.
โ Do not use if eGFR < 45 ml/minute (ineffective + โ risk of toxicity).

- ๐ First-line option for uncomplicated urinary tract infection (UTI) if renal function is normal.
- ๐ฉบ Only effective in the urinary tract (concentrates in urine, not systemic tissues).
โ๏ธ Action
- โ๏ธ Low dose โ bacteriostatic; high dose โ bactericidal.
- ๐งช Antibacterial effect confined to urine.
- ๐ก๏ธ More effective in acidic urine (pH ~5.5).
๐ Indications
- ๐ฆ Active against many Gram-positive and Gram-negative urinary pathogens.
- ๐ Treatment and prophylaxis of recurrent UTI.
๐ Dose
- ๐ 50โ100 mg QDS, or 100 mg MR BD (modified-release also suitable).
- ๐ Usual course: 3 days (women), up to 7 days if complicated infection, in men, or in pregnancy.

๐ Interactions
- โ ๏ธ May precipitate haemolysis in patients with G6PD deficiency.
โ ๏ธ Cautions
- โ Do not use if eGFR < 45 ml/minute (low urinary levels + โ toxicity).
- ๐คฐ Avoid in late pregnancy (risk of neonatal haemolysis).
- ๐ซ Use cautiously in chronic lung disease (can cause pulmonary fibrosis).
- ๐ Long-term use requires monitoring for pulmonary, hepatic, and neurological toxicity.
โ Contraindications
- eGFR < 45 ml/minute.
- History of hypersensitivity to nitrofurantoin.
๐ฅ Side Effects
- ๐คข GI: anorexia, nausea, vomiting.
- ๐งช Hepatic: hepatitis, cholestatic jaundice, rare pancreatitis.
- ๐ซ Respiratory: pulmonary infiltrates, interstitial fibrosis (chronic use).
- ๐ฉธ Haematological: haemolytic anaemia (esp. G6PD deficiency).
- ๐ง Neurological: peripheral neuropathy (with prolonged therapy).
- ๐ง Brown urine (benign but alarming to patients).
- ๐งช Can cause false-positive urine glucose tests.
